Runbook fragment — Stale-cache postmortem (Marrowvale catalog service)

During review, verify that the cache invalidation hook now fires on every write path, not only bulk imports, since the missed single-item path caused the stale reads. Reviewers should replay the regression suite against the Thornquist staging tier. Authenticate the replay client using the internal key provided below.

app token of fajop-fahif = qvz4-AnML

**Replica Lag Alarm — Recovery**

If the Gravelight read replica lags past 90s, plugin queries against Stonemere may return stale rows. Pause polling. Check replication status. Restart the sync agent if stalled. Locked-out recovery accounts must be restored via the break-glass flow. The passphrase for that flow appears directly below this line.

unlock words, fafog-yagap: julvan-rusix-rusdor-quenath-drumir-wenir-sileth-julael-aldion-julael-frador-giliel-tameth-ulador

The Quillgate rendering pipeline converts markdown to sanitized HTML in three stages: parse, transform, emit. Release managers should verify the transform plugin versions before each cut; mismatches between the parser grammar and the emitter cause silent footnote drops. The canonical spec lives with the Docsmith team, and the plugin compatibility matrix is updated every sprint by Renna's group. Changelogs for each stage ship separately. For the full pipeline architecture notes and release checklist, see the internal page below.

wiki page, kahog-hahig: https://vault.zemvargrid.internal/display/deploy/repo/settings/merge_requests/job/settings/6f3b933774dbc5320a4daa18

Context: Ardenfell line margins slipped three points over two quarters. Drivers: input steel costs, aggressive discounting at the Westmoor branch, and a stale price book. Proposal: uplift list prices four percent, tighten discount authority to regional level, sunset the two lowest-margin SKUs. Risk: volume loss at Halverton accounts, estimated under two percent. Decision requested at Thursday's review. Modelling assumptions are in the appendix pack. The commercial reasoning leadership wants kept close is noted directly below.

board note of tajop-yajof: The finance team signed off on a budget of $77.6 million for Project Pramir.